Differences

Reasons to consider the Intel Xeon E3-1575M v5

  • Around 3% higher clock speed: 3.90 GHz vs 3.80 GHz
  • Around 4% better performance in PassMark - Single thread mark: 2216 vs 2122
  • Around 2% better performance in PassMark - CPU mark: 7965 vs 7812
  • Around 10% better performance in Geekbench 4 - Single Core: 1025 vs 933
  • Around 8% better performance in Geekbench 4 - Multi-Core: 4022 vs 3738
